Overview
- Sources say Harry hopes to appear alongside his father at the Birmingham opening as a public olive branch.
- An Invictus spokesman says invitations will go to royals in due course and their presence would be welcomed.
- Planners are said to be preparing for a possible role for the King at the opening ceremony, though no commitment has been announced.
- The Games return to the UK for the first time since 2014, scheduled at Birmingham’s NEC on July 10–17, 2027.
- The effort follows a prolonged rift after Harry’s memoir and limited recent meetings, with UK security disputes cited as a continuing obstacle.
